Transaction 22e7079d10876fb4f4b80e9516775bfad809ea714fbb2844126e414a246d74df
1 Input
2 Outputs
- 22e7079d10876fb4f4b80e9516775bfad809ea714fbb2844126e414a246d74df:0
- 22e7079d10876fb4f4b80e9516775bfad809ea714fbb2844126e414a246d74df:1
value 45076952
address 1DFzNiGFXbYDEWB3eP3h16aCABvDGWcEsj
value 30232841
address 15HVNBBLjEA8FQLyrYyPGH2bThdDL9ha5k